Heat sinks are used in light modules to help absorb
and disperse excess heat, preventing damage to
materials and increasing the longevity of the module.
Traditionally aluminum or zinc aluminum alloys
(Zamak) are used for heat sinks due to their high
thermal conductivity, which was also the case at Elausa.
This combined
with the design freedom, weight reduction, and cost
advantages of thermoplastics, opens up the possibility
to use them for metal replacement.

Compared to current solvent-
based coating technology, co-extrusion film using
Versaflex CF has significantly reduced volatile
organic compound (VOC) emissions and helps
reduce energy consumption by eliminating
secondary coating and drying operations.
